Growing Conditions
For successful germination, Leptospermum scoparium seeds require specific conditions. They thrive in moist, well-draining, slightly acidic soil, along with high humidity. It is important to protect them from strong winds and provide full sun to partial shade for optimal growth. Germination may take between 1 to 9 months, so patience is key.
